Gaza City: The death toll from violence in Gaza has risen to 29, including six children, the health ministry in the Palestinian enclave said Sunday. Earlier, the ministry had put the number of people killed at 32, but a further ministry statement brought the number down to 29, including six children and four women. The violence is the worst in Gaza since a war last year that devastated the impoverished territory home to some 2.3 million Palestinians.
